A Whitby councillor has called for council housing in the town
Affordable housing in Whitby is not Affordable.
That's the view of town councillor Chris Riddols.
He's calling for for stricter restrictions to be put on future housing developments in the town to ensure social housing is delivered, and for the introduction of council housing.
Councillor Riddols says local people can's afford the housing that is deemed to be affordable.
Councillor Riddols says Whitby needs more social housing.
He says the cost of buying 'affordable' homes is beyond the average salaries of many locals, meaning many are considering leaving their home town.
Councillor Riddols feels North Yorkshire Council need to be firmer with developers.
